Professional Review for The Greystone Inn

Lobby

This place commands a superb site on the shore of exceptionally clean Lake Toxaway, 45 miles south of Asheville's airport. This is a splendid inn and a perfect romantic hideaway. The three-story main building, dating from 1915, is recorded on the National Register of Historic Places. Guests at the mansion have included John D. Rockefeller, Henry Ford and Thomas Edison.

A road hems in the 3,000 acres surrounding this low-key inn. The small lobby has a large stone fireplace, a grand piano, an intimate enclosed veranda and a gift shop, all with homey charm. In fact, the residential appearance is intentional, following the exact specifications that original owner Lucy Mintz had.

Picture windows in the restaurant afford stunning lake vistas during breakfast and dinner (included in the rates). The latter is a formal affair with reservations suggested and jackets required from May through October. Live entertainment often accompanies the culinary fanfare. Tea is taken in the sunroom in the afternoon (an experience not to miss), hors d'oeuvres are in the library in the evening, and soft drinks are available throughout the day. Meals (including a seven-course dinner) are prepared with great attention to detail here, even though they are already included in the rates. Favorites include Charleston crab cakes and elaborate desserts and pastries produced by the resort's award-winning chef.

Recreation is also included in the rates, from the daily champagne cruise, waterskiing, tubing, kayaking, volleyball, croquet and tennis to complimentary golf November through April. Additional pastimes are fishing, swimming and hiking, but true calm spirits simply spend time on the porch's rocking chairs. Don't miss the hotel's boat launch, one of the best ways to build a reservoir of peace. The spa with lockers, showers and sauna proffers a variety of health and beauty treatments and massages, and fitness buffs can work out at the nearby country club. A lake-view meeting room can seat 30, but few would want to remain indoors at this natural oasis.

Though guest rooms differ in layout and decor, all have a distinct period feel with hardwood floors, rugs and ceiling fans, antique and reproduction furniture, lace, leather, and colorful mint, pine and sunflower palettes. Most have sitting areas, and many boast fireplaces, balconies, private entrances, vaulted ceilings or skylights. Of note are the Firestone room at the edge of the lake, the Ford with wraparound windows and serene views, and the second-floor Moltz with wraparound windows. An outstanding accommodation is the former library and book-lined presidential suite, with 14-ft bay windows, a wide balcony, chandeliers hanging from 25-ft beamed ceilings, floor-to-ceiling stone fireplace, a king bed downstairs and paired double beds in the loft.

Rooms in the favored Hillmont building directly across from the main inn are more contemporary, with minibars, VCRs, lake-view balconies, and baths with dual basins and whirlpool tubs. Lakeside suites add whirlpools, screened porches and sitting rooms with fireplaces. Accommodations here, though full of charm, lack sophistication, and soundproofing seems unheard of. Turndown and free daily newspapers are customary, and meticulous housekeeping and maintenance are the norm.

Visitors seeking a bed-and-breakfast-style vacation with lots of guest interaction will be pleased here. Reserve well in advance, as this property is often booked up with groups who read about this highly regarded resort in the nation's top travel publications. Children and families may prefer a livelier place, but couples will enjoy themselves. Note that the Greystone requires two-night stays on popular weekends and is closed weekdays December through March.
